Tornado strikes northern Oklahoma causing injuries and structural damage

A tornado passed through northern Oklahoma, including the city of Enid, injuring at least 10 people according to local reports. The tornado ripped roofs off buildings, knocked down power poles, and prompted emergency search and rescue operations. Roads were shut down and significant destruction to properties and infrastructure was reported.
